| 28 // A test for keyed call ICs with a mix of smi and string keys. |
| 29 |
| 30 function testOne(receiver, key, result) { |
| 31 for(var i = 0; i != 10; i++ ) { |
| 32 assertEquals(result, receiver[key]()); |
| 33 } |
| 34 } |
| 35 |
| 36 function testMany(receiver, keys, results) { |
| 37 for (var i = 0; i != 10; i++) { |
| 38 for (var k = 0; k != keys.length; k++) { |
| 39 assertEquals(results[k], receiver[keys[k]]()); |
| 40 } |
| 41 } |
| 42 } |
| 43 |
| 44 var toStringNonSymbol = 'to'; |
| 45 toStringNonSymbol += 'String'; |
| 46 |
| 47 function TypeOfThis() { return typeof this; } |
| 48 |
| 49 Number.prototype.square = function() { return this * this; } |
| 50 Number.prototype.power4 = function() { return this.square().square(); } |
| 51 |
| 52 Number.prototype.type = TypeOfThis; |
| 53 String.prototype.type = TypeOfThis; |
| 54 Boolean.prototype.type = TypeOfThis; |
| 55 |
| 56 // Use a non-symbol key to force inline cache to generic case. |
| 57 testOne(0, toStringNonSymbol, '0'); |
| 58 |
| 59 testOne(1, 'toString', '1'); |
| 60 testOne('1', 'toString', '1'); |
| 61 testOne(1.0, 'toString', '1'); |
| 62 |
| 63 testOne(1, 'type', 'object'); |
| 64 testOne(2.3, 'type', 'object'); |
| 65 testOne('x', 'type', 'object'); |
| 66 testOne(true, 'type', 'object'); |
| 67 testOne(false, 'type', 'object'); |
| 68 |
| 69 testOne(2, 'square', 4); |
| 70 testOne(2, 'power4', 16); |
| 71 |
| 72 function zero () { return 0; } |
| 73 function one () { return 1; } |
| 74 function two () { return 2; } |
| 75 |
| 76 var fixed_array = [zero, one, two]; |
| 77 |
| 78 var dict_array = [ zero, one, two ]; |
| 79 dict_array[100000] = 1; |
| 80 |
| 81 var fast_prop = { zero: zero, one: one, two: two }; |
| 82 |
| 83 var normal_prop = { zero: zero, one: one, two: two }; |
| 84 normal_prop.x = 0; |
| 85 delete normal_prop.x; |
| 86 |
| 87 var first3num = [0, 1, 2]; |
| 88 var first3str = ['zero', 'one', 'two']; |
| 89 |
| 90 // Use a non-symbol key to force inline cache to generic case. |
| 91 testMany('123', [toStringNonSymbol, 'charAt', 'charCodeAt'], ['123', '1', 49]); |
| 92 |
| 93 testMany(fixed_array, first3num, first3num); |
| 94 testMany(dict_array, first3num, first3num); |
| 95 testMany(fast_prop, first3str, first3num); |
| 96 testMany(normal_prop, first3str, first3num); |
